Investigation of electrochemical properties of some chlorogenic acids using differential pulse voltammetry

The electrochemical properties of chlorogenic acids (CGAs) isomers: three caffeoylquinic acids, CQAs (5-CQA, 4-CQA, 3-CQA) and three dicaffeoylquinic acids, diCQAs (3, 4-diCQA, 3, 5- diCQA, 4, 5-CQA) were studied by differential pulse voltammetry (DPV) method. The study has shown that electrochemical properties of CQAs and diCQAs are strongly dependent on their chemical structure and electronic properties, particularly on presence of electron-donating – OH and –CH=CH– groups, and a strong electron- withdrawing effect of ester (–COOR) group presented in their structures. DPV measurements have shown that electrochemical oxidation/reduction process of investigated CQAs and diCQAs at a GCE is reversible, pH dependent, two electron-two proton process. The oxidation/reduction process occured on catechol moiety in the structure of these molecules. The electrochemical properties of 5-CQA (main CGAs in coffee) were investigated more in detail. It was observed that anodic oxidation peak current of 5-CQA show its maximum in PBS solution of pH 7. A linear relationship of the anodic peak current with the concentration of 5-CQA in the concentration range of 5-50 μmol L-1 was observed, with LOD of 1.2·10-6 mol L-1. DPVs of coffee samples have shown that electrochemical properties of coffee extracts were very similar to that of investigated CGAs. Therefore, DPV was used for determination of CGAs in coffees. It was shown that DPV is a very sensitive and selective method for determination of total CGAs content in coffee.
